Yasin Malik stands tall in Delhi High Court

Yasin Malik stands tall in Delhi High Court

by Arshad Khan
August 9, 2024
in National
0
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terLinkedIn Whatsapp

Brave Yasin Malik declines legal representation, vows to argue his own case in NIA’s death penalty plea

NEW DELHI: Yasin Malik, the leader of the Jammu and Kashmir Liberation Front (JKLF), who has been at the forefront of the struggle for Kashmiri self-determination for decades, has chosen to take a bold stand in his legal battle with the National Investigation Agency (NIA).

As per the details, on Friday, Malik informed the Delhi High Court that he will personally argue against the NIA’s appeal seeking the death penalty for him in a terror funding case.

Appearing via video conference from Tihar Jail, Malik made it clear to the Division Bench, comprising Justice Suresh Kumar Kait and Justice Girish Kathpalia, that he intends to defend himself without the assistance of a lawyer or an amicus curiae. This decision underscores Malik’s determination to control his narrative and defend his actions directly, a rare and courageous move in a high-stakes legal battle.

Malik, who was sentenced to life imprisonment by a trial court in May 2022 after pleading guilty, has consistently maintained his commitment to his cause. Despite the life sentence, he did not contest the charges, instead choosing to face the consequences head-on. His decision to represent himself in the NIA’s appeal further highlights his resolve to stand by his principles, even in the face of severe consequences.

During the hearing, Malik requested to appear in person before the court, arguing that he had been physically present during the trial court proceedings. He pointed out that his presence in court had not caused any law-and-order issues, countering the NIA’s concerns about security.

Malik asserted that his right to a fair trial should allow him to be physically present, but the bench advised him to challenge the earlier order denying this in the Supreme Court. Refusing this suggestion, Malik opted to argue his case through video conference, insisting that his request be recorded.

The court has scheduled the next hearing for September 15, 2024, giving Malik time to decide whether he wishes to file a reply or a written statement with supporting case laws and documents.

Malik’s decision to take on the NIA’s plea without legal representation is a testament to his unyielding spirit and commitment to his cause. Despite facing severe health challenges, including cardiac and kidney-related ailments, for which he has sought medical treatment, Malik remains undeterred in his fight.

The trial court’s earlier judgment had noted that Malik’s case did not meet the criteria for the rarest of rare cases, thereby not warranting the death penalty. Malik’s assertion of following Gandhian principles of non-violence was also part of his defense, although it was not accepted by the court.

As the legal proceedings continue, Malik’s brave decision to represent himself highlights his enduring dedication to his cause and his determination to fight until the very end, regardless of the outcome.
